What problem does it solve?

Generates an actionable, dependency-ordered tasks.md for the feature based on available design artifacts.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Reads plan.md (tech stack, libraries, structure) and spec.md (user stories with priorities) from the FEATURE_DIR, plus optional documents such as data-model.md, contracts/, research.md, and quickstart.md.
  • Generates a tasks.md using a template and organizes tasks by user story with Phase 1 (Setup), Phase 2 (Foundational), Phase 3+ (one phase per user story in priority order), plus a Final Phase for polish. Includes a dependencies graph, parallel execution examples, and an MVP scope suggestion.
  • Produces a report with total task count, per-story breakdown, parallel opportunities, and validation that all tasks follow the required checklist format.
